The PITT Artist Pen Brush Black by Faber-Castell features a flexible brush nib with superfine precision, using permanent, waterproof Indian ink renowned for its archival quality and exceptional lightfastness. Perfect for professionals and hobbyists alike, this pen delivers smooth, fade-resistant lines ideal for detailed illustrations, calligraphy, and creative projects.

Great quality pen with one small downside
I bought this to use for inking outlines in watercolour paintings. The ink is indian ink-once dry, permanent and absolutely waterproof, either underneath the paint or on top of it. When filling in larger areas the black is deep and dark, with little noticeable streaking or brush marks so long as you take a little care. Since this is the brush tip pen, you can make a variety of strokes and vary the thickness of your lines quite easily, but it's difficult to make very thin lines-you'd be better buying one of the smaller pens if you want to do smaller detail work. It's biggest downside is that the very tip of the pen is easily flattened, from the sharp point of a brand new pen to a blunter end. The hairs of the nib have also needed removing a few times when they started protruding out and getting in the way. Being very careful with it from the start might help, but if you're drawing on non-smooth textures (I was using it on watercolour paper) it may just happen as a result of that. It's still perfectly usable, though.

Excellent India Ink Pen for Precision Marking
This is my second time purchasing this pen. I actually don't use it for drawing or sketching like it was intended. I'm a jeweler, and I use it to mark carving wax while creating jewelry models. The India ink shows up beautifully on the wax, making it much easier to see layout lines and small details as I work. For my particular application, it's the ink that matters most, and this pen has been consistently reliable. The black is rich and dark, dries quickly, and provides excellent contrast against the wax. I even modify the pen slightly to better suit my workflow, and it continues to perform well. My previous pen lasted several years before finally drying out, even though I used it every time I carved wax. This new one has been in use for about two months and has worked just as well. If you're looking for a quality India ink pen, I think this is an excellent product. While my use is a little unconventional, it's been dependable enough that I've purchased it again without hesitation.
